IndexIntegerNextFree ::= TEXTUAL-CONVENTION
DISPLAY-HINT "d"
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"An integer which may be used as a new Index in a table.
The special value of 0 indicates that no more new entries can be
created in the relevant table.
When a MIB is used for configuration, an object with this SYNTAX
always contains a legal value (if non-zero) for an index that is
not currently used in the relevant table. The Command Generator
(Network Management Application) reads this variable and uses the
(non-zero) value read when creating a new row with an SNMP SET.
When the SET is performed, the Command Responder (agent) must
determine whether the value is indeed still unused; Two Network
Management Applications may attempt to create a row
(configuration entry) simultaneously and use the same value. If
it is currently unused, the SET succeeds and the Command
Responder (agent) changes the value of this object, according to
an implementation-specific algorithm. If the value is in use,
however, the SET fails. The Network Management Application must
then re-read this variable to obtain a new usable value.
An OBJECT-TYPE definition using this SYNTAX MUST specify the
relevant table for which the object is providing this
functionality."
SYNTAX Unsigned32 (0..4294967295)

diffServClfrTable OBJECT-TYPE
SYNTAX SEQUENCE OF DiffServClfrEntry
MAX-ACCESS not-accessible
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"This table enumerates all the diffserv classifier functional
data path elements of this device. The actual classification
definitions are defined in diffServClfrElementTable entries
belonging to each classifier.
An entry in this table, pointed to by a RowPointer specifying an
instance of diffServClfrStatus, is frequently used as the name
for a set of classifier elements, which all use the index
diffServClfrId. Per the semantics of the classifier element
table, these entries constitute one or more unordered sets of
tests which may be simultaneously applied to a message to
classify it.
The primary function of this table is to ensure that the value of
diffServClfrId is unique before attempting to use it in creating
a diffServClfrElementEntry. Therefore, the diffServClfrEntry must
be created on the same SET as the diffServClfrElementEntry, or
before the diffServClfrElementEntry is created."
::= { diffServClassifier 2 }

diffServClfrElementPrecedence OBJECT-TYPE
SYNTAX Unsigned32 (1..4294967295)
MAX-ACCESS read-create
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"The relative order in which classifier elements are applied:
higher numbers represent classifier element with higher
precedence. Classifier elements with the same order must be
unambiguous i.e. they must define non-overlapping patterns, and
are considered to be applied simultaneously to the traffic
stream. Classifier elements with different order may overlap in
their filters: the classifier element with the highest order
that matches is taken.
On a given interface, there must be a complete classifier in
place at all times in the ingress direction. This means one or
more filters must match any possible pattern. There is no such
requirement in the egress direction."
::= { diffServClfrElementEntry 2 }

diffServAlgDropType OBJECT-TYPE
SYNTAX INTEGER {
other(1),
tailDrop(2),
headDrop(3),
randomDrop(4),
alwaysDrop(5)
}
MAX-ACCESS read-create
STATUS current
DESCRIPTION
"The type of algorithm used by this dropper. The value other(1)
requires further specification in some other MIB module.
In the tailDrop(2) algorithm, diffServAlgDropQThreshold
represents the maximum depth of the queue, pointed to by
diffServAlgDropQMeasure, beyond which all newly arriving packets
will be dropped.
In the headDrop(3) algorithm, if a packet arrives when the
current depth of the queue, pointed to by
diffServAlgDropQMeasure, is at diffServAlgDropQThreshold, packets
currently at the head of the queue are dropped to make room for
the new packet to be enqueued at the tail of the queue.
In the randomDrop(4) algorithm, on packet arrival, an Active
Queue Management algorithm is executed which may randomly drop a
packet. This algorithm may be proprietary, and it may drop either
the arriving packet or another packet in the queue.
diffServAlgDropSpecific points to a diffServRandomDropEntry that
describes the algorithm. For this algorithm,
diffServAlgDropQThreshold is understood to be the absolute
maximum size of the queue and additional parameters are described
in diffServRandomDropTable.
The alwaysDrop(5) algorithm is as its name specifies; always
drop. In this case, the other configuration values in this Entry
are not meaningful; There is no useful 'next' processing step,
there is no queue, and parameters describing the queue are not
useful. Therefore, diffServAlgDropNext, diffServAlgDropMeasure,
and diffServAlgDropSpecific are all zeroDotZero."
::= { diffServAlgDropEntry 2 }
